A tiny droplet of a substance that remains airborne is known as a:pathogen.weaponized agent.aerosol.bacteria.

To answer this question we need to analyze each available option.

pathogen: This is an agent that causes disease so this cannot be

weaponized agent.: This implies the deliberate use of a pathogen so is an incorrect

aerosol. This is a suspended particle of a certain substance, therefore this is the correct answer.

bacteria: This is a living microscopic organism, not a substance therefore this is incorrect.
